Presentations of finite simple groups: a quantitative approach
Robert Guralnick, Willim Kantor, Martin Kassabov, Alex Lubotzky
Abstract
Every nonabelian finite simple group of rank n over a field of size q, with the possible exception of the Ree groups 2G2(32e+1), has a presentation with a bounded number of generators and relations and total length O( n + q). As a corollary, we deduce a conjecture of Holt: there is a constant C such that H2(G,M)≤ C M for every finite simple group G, every prime p and every irreducible Fp [G]-module M.
